How to fill out computational methods and algorithms

How to fill out computational methods and algorithms
01
Familiarize yourself with the problem or task that requires the use of computational methods and algorithms.
02
Identify the appropriate algorithms or methods that can be applied to solve the problem. This may require research and understanding of various algorithms and their applications.
03
Break down the problem into smaller sub-problems or steps that can be addressed using computational methods.
04
Implement the chosen algorithms or methods either by coding them from scratch or utilizing existing libraries and frameworks.
05
Test and debug the implementation to ensure its correctness and efficiency.
06
Document the computational methods and algorithms used, including any assumptions, limitations, and parameters.
07
Validate the results obtained from the computational methods and algorithms by comparing them with known benchmarks or alternative methods if available.
08
Continuously improve and optimize the computational methods and algorithms based on feedback and evaluation.
Who needs computational methods and algorithms?
01
Computational methods and algorithms are needed by various professionals and industries, including:
02
- Data scientists and analysts, who use algorithms to analyze and interpret large datasets.
03
- Computer programmers and software developers, who utilize algorithms to create efficient and reliable software applications.
04
- Engineers and scientists, who rely on computational methods to solve complex mathematical and scientific problems.
05
- Financial analysts and traders, who employ algorithms to analyze market data and make investment decisions.
06
- Artificial intelligence researchers and practitioners, who develop algorithms for machine learning and intelligent systems.
07
- Researchers in various fields, who use computational methods and algorithms to conduct simulations and experiments.
08
- Medical professionals, who leverage computational methods for tasks such as medical imaging analysis and drug discovery.
09
- Game developers, who use algorithms to create realistic and interactive virtual worlds.
10
In summary, anyone who deals with complex problems and tasks that can benefit from automation, data analysis, and optimization can benefit from computational methods and algorithms.
